In the steep mountain jungles of Nepal's Hongu river valley, members of the isolated Kulung culture have risked their lives for generations scaling dangerous cliffs to collect a wild and toxic honey. . The last honey hunter 36 minutes A sacred dream sends one man on the perilous trail of toxic honey in Nepal Mauli Dhan is the only person in his village in the Hongu River valley in Nepal who is empowered to collect the local wild honey. Ozturk and Synnott were only able to face the action for about ten seconds before spinning wildly out of control, so the two came up with a way to kick off of one another to reach a steady spot for a longer period of time. He carefully places his bundle of smoldering grass on a tiny ledge and wipes the bees off the hive with his bare hands. For many years the trade in mad honey centered on a single trader in Kathmandu who had a buyer in South Korea, where some people believed it improved sexual performance.
